The USDA forecast that soybean production will increase and consumption will decrease

Back to all news

In the may balance of supply and demand of soybean experts USDAincreased the forecast of global oil production by 1.5 million tonnes to 362,06 million tonnes, primarily due to increased harvest in Argentina by 1 million tons to 56 million tons

the Forecast for world consumption was reduced by 1.8 million tonnes to 347,25 million tons due to reduced consumption in China by 2 million tonnes, which will reduce imports by 2 million tonnes to 86 million tonnes.

as a result of increasing production and reducing consumption world ending stocks of soybeans in 2018/19 MG will grow by 6.4 MT to 113.8 million tons.

compared To the previous season, world soybean production in 2018/19 MG will grow by 6%, and carryover stocks by 8%.

U.S. ending stocks of soybeans in 2018/19 MG will grow to of 27.09 million tons due to reduced soybean exports by 5% 51,03 to 48.3 million tons.

After the publication of a new report, the price of soybeans in Chicago dropped to a historic low of $8/bushel or 294,76 $/t and even a significant decrease in the forecast of soybean production in 2019/20 MG are unable to support them.

According to experts USDA, the increase in the initial stocks of soybeans in 2019/20 MG in comparison with the current season from 99 to 113,18 million tons will be offset by the reduction in global production 355,6 mln t and consumption growth to 355,42 million tons.

the Reduction in soybean production in the US in the new season compared to the current from 123,6 to 112,95 million tonnes is due to a reduction in the acreage to 84.6 million acres amid uncertainty with exports to China and decrease the yield of 49.5 bushels/acre. While soybean exports may rise from 48.3 to 53.1 million tonnes.

the Decrease of soybean production in the U.S. will be offset by increased harvest in Brazil up to 123 million tons.

According to the forecast of the USDA, China in 2019/20 MG will increase imports of soybeans for 1 million tons to 87 million tons of ASF continues to dominate the country.
